AAT – Advanced Analytical Technologies S.r.l. is a specialized Italian contract laboratory founded in 2005 as a spin-off of the Catholic University of Piacenza (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ore), located at Via Paolo Majavacca 12, in Fiorenzuola d'Arda (Piacenza), northern Italy. The company was created to respond to the rapidly growing scientific and commercial interest in functional foods, probiotics, and nutraceuticals by providing rigorously validated analytical and research services to food, pharmaceutical, cosmetic, and nutraceutical manufacturers. Its founding mission was to bridge academic microbiological science with the practical industrial need for reliable, accredited probiotic testing — a niche that at the time was severely underserved by conventional contract laboratories. The core testing service offered by AAT is the identification, characterization, and viability evaluation of probiotic bacteria in food products, dietary supplements, and pharmaceutical formulations. The laboratory specializes in the analysis of the most commercially important probiotic genera, particularly Lactobacillus (Lacticaseibacillus, Limosilactobacillus, Ligilactobacillus) and Bifidobacterium species, as well as other lactic acid bacteria used in functional food and supplement applications. Enumeration methods include culture-based colony-forming unit (CFU) counting on selective agar media, supported by flow cytometry for cell viability discrimination and molecular DNA-based approaches such as quantitative real-time PCR (qPCR) and digital PCR (dPCR), which allow strain-specific identification and enumeration even when closely related species are present in a mixed-strain formulation. These analytical methods are applied to tablets, capsules, sachets, fermented dairy products, beverages, infant foods, and animal feed matrices containing declared probiotic ingredients. AAT holds ISO/IEC 17025:2018 accreditation awarded by ACCREDIA, the Italian national accreditation body, under certificate number 1357L. The scope of accreditation covers microbiological test methods applied to food supplements for human consumption that are based on or contain probiotic bacteria, including culture-based counting of bifidobacteria and lactobacilli and adhesion-ability testing of probiotic strains to human cell lines. This accreditation provides customers with the independent, third-party-validated assurance required by regulatory agencies and retail buyers when substantiating the quality and label claims of probiotic products sold in Europe and internationally. One of AAT's most distinctive capabilities is its portfolio of in-vitro research models for pre-clinical studies of probiotic functionality. The laboratory has developed and, critically, accredited these in-vitro model systems under ISO/IEC 17025:2018 — making AAT, at the time of writing, the only laboratory in Europe to have obtained formal ISO 17025 accreditation for this category of tests. These models allow the study of interactions between human intestinal or skin cells, food ingredients, botanical extracts, and probiotic bacteria. Specific capabilities include adhesion and colonization assays on human intestinal cell lines, competitive exclusion testing against pathogenic bacteria, immunomodulation assessments, and barrier-integrity studies. Such in-vitro data form a critical part of the pre-clinical evidence package required when filing for health claims under EU Regulation (EC) No. 1924/2006 or when preparing regulatory dossiers for novel probiotic ingredients. AAT also provides analytical support to clinical trials studying the human and animal gut microbiome. Using next-generation sequencing (NGS) and other DNA-based molecular tools, the laboratory characterizes the composition and fluctuations of the intestinal microbiota in both healthy subjects and those undergoing treatment with pre- or probiotic supplements, pharmaceutical drugs, or specific dietary interventions. This service is offered to clinical research organizations (CROs), university research groups, and pharmaceutical companies conducting proof-of-concept or regulatory studies, and has been applied to research on conditions ranging from gastrointestinal disorders to metabolic health and immune function. Beyond pure analytics, AAT operates a dedicated R&D consulting division that supports clients throughout the full innovation cycle for probiotic and functional food products. Services include scientific strain selection — identifying superior microbial strains suited to specific target health benefits — pre-clinical functional characterization, formulation feasibility studies, design of stability protocols under accelerated and real-time conditions, and preparation of scientific dossiers for health claim applications submitted to the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A). The laboratory also works on skinbiotics (topically applied probiotic or microbiome-modulating ingredients for cosmetic use), extending its expertise into the cosmetics and personal care sector. AAT's scientific team has authored and co-authored peer-reviewed publications in international journals in the fields of microbiology, food science, and nutrition, contributing to the broader body of evidence on probiotic quality and functionality. AAT serves clients across the food and beverage industry, dietary supplement and nutraceutical manufacturers, pharmaceutical companies, cosmetics producers, and academic or clinical research institutions across Europe and beyond. The laboratory has participated in supranational collaborative initiatives with other independent accredited testing laboratories to establish harmonized methodologies and benchmarks for probiotic quality assessment — studies subsequently published in peer-reviewed scientific journals. Abich S.r.l. is an Italian Contract Research Organisation (CRO) based in Verbania that has provided integrated research and analysis services to industry since 2002, working primarily with manufacturers of cosmetics, medical devices and other consumer products. For medical devices it offers biocompatibility and stability testing, chemical analysis, in-vitro biological, physical and microbiological testing, technical files, risk analysis, regulatory support for market launch, and clinical evaluations and studies. For cosmetics it provides in-vitro safety and efficacy testing, dermatological efficacy and functionality tests on healthy volunteers, chemical and microbiological analysis, Product Information Files (PIF) and regulatory consultancy. For raw materials and ingredients it carries out in-vitro acute-toxicity, carcinogenicity, mutagenesis and ecotoxicity studies, chemical analysis, functionality tests and certificates of analysis. Abich also tests biocides and PMC products (bactericidal, mycobactericidal, sporicidal, fungicidal, virucidal activity and more) through in-vitro and clinical tests, and actively researches and promotes the validation of in-vitro methods as alternatives to animal testing, in line with current regulations.

Accugen Laboratories, founded in 1997, is an FDA-registered, ISO 17025 accredited independent contract microbiology laboratory offering full microbiological testing for pharmaceutical, cosmetic, food, and medical device industries. They follow FDA, AOAC, USP, ASTM, and ISO standard methods for QC testing, research support, and regulatory compliance. Services include sterility testing, bioburden, endotoxin, and environmental monitoring.
